    EU negotiations to extend the “Chat Control 1.0” ePrivacy derogation collapsed after Parliament, Council, and Commission failed to agree on privacy safeguards. 🇪🇺
    The expired measure had allowed platforms like Meta and Microsoft to scan private messages for CSAM, raising concerns over mass surveillance and legal basis. 🔒
